Output 58e9c248839b70ea988b7a7320f588f374a68778668d2e7ef3e428ca32a72552:22

value
10088969
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 829496d9566d8e47311b43bfc8f23fd5adcfe204 OP_EQUALVERIFY OP_CHECKSIG
address
1CuSr6pRVmbRQ6oyqsFhmGxSmUSSUXhK4K
transaction
58e9c248839b70ea988b7a7320f588f374a68778668d2e7ef3e428ca32a72552
spent
true